Concerns Over AI Actors in Film

Article Summary

Summary of Key Points: AI Avatars in Entertainment

  1. AI Avatars as Actors:

    • AI-generated characters, like "Tilly Norwood," are being branded as actors, which raises concerns about intellectual deceit and ethical appropriation of human creativity.
  2. Criticism from Industry:

    • The Screen Actors Guild–American Federation of Television and Radio Artists (SAG-AFTRA) has explicitly opposed the replacement of human performers by AI. They emphasize that AI characters lack genuine human experiences and emotions, arguing that this threatens performers' livelihoods and devalues artistry.
  3. Nature of AI Production:

    • Tilly Norwood is described as a digital entity created by algorithms that analyze the performances of real actors, without their consent. This practice of using existing performances without compensation has been termed exploitative.
  4. Government and Regulatory Insights:

    • Though specific legislation on AI-generated content wasn't discussed in this article, the ethical implications and potential need for regulation in AI-generated content and its use in the arts highlight a growing concern.
  5. Economic Impact:

    • Job loss is a significant concern, particularly for background actors, voice artists, and other supporting roles, as AI avatars may encroach upon opportunities traditionally held by these performers.
  6. Technology Trends:

    • AI's role in cinema is increasing, moving beyond special effects into the realm of live performances, prompting debates about the future of creativity and human input in entertainment.
  7. Cultural Considerations:

    • AI avatars like Tilly Norwood are being marketed similarly to human actors through social media platforms, which is part of a broader strategy to normalize their presence in entertainment.
  8. Concerns Over AI Normalization:

    • The article points to a prevalent narrative in the tech industry that pushes the notion of inevitable AI integration into daily life, which could lead to desensitization of society towards AI's growing control over various sectors.
  9. Public Perception:

    • There's skepticism regarding audience interest in AI-generated performances, which are perceived as lacking authenticity and emotional depth.

Overall, the emergence of AI avatars in the entertainment industry instigates discussions about originality, ethics, potential legislation, and the socioeconomic consequences for human performers.
